Nezu Shrine

Yanaka, Tokyo

Nezu Shrine
Photo: Eileen Gao / Pexels

Often called Tokyo's answer to Fushimi Inari, this quiet shrine has a long tunnel of red torii gates leading up a wooded hillside. Far fewer crowds than Kyoto's famous version and arguably more atmospheric.

Nearest station Nezu (Chiyoda Line)
Cost Free
Time needed 45 min
Best time Late April azaleas

Insider tip

Walk the full torii path to the top. Especially beautiful in late April when azaleas bloom across the hillside garden.
